The decay {tau}{sup {minus}}{r_arrow}2{pi}{sup {minus}}{pi}{sup + }3{pi}{sup 0}{nu}{sub {tau}} has been studied with the CLEOII detector at the Cornell Electron Storage Ring. The branching fraction is measured to be (2.85{plus_minus}0.56{plus_minus}0.51){times}10{sup {minus}4} . The result is in good agreement with the isospin expectation but somewhat below the conserved-vector-current prediction. We have searched for resonance substructure in the decay. Within the statistical precision, the decay is saturated by the channels {tau}{sup {minus}}{r_arrow}{pi}{sup {minus}}2{pi}{sup 0 }{omega}{nu}{sub {tau}} , 2{pi}{sup {minus}}{pi}{sup +}{eta}{nu}{sub {tau}} , and {pi}{sup {minus}}2{pi}{sup 0}{eta}{nu}{sub {tau}} . This is the first observation of this {omega} decay mode and the branching fraction is measured to be (1.89{sup +0.74}{sub {minus}0.67}{plus_minus}0.40) {times}10{sup {minus}4} . {copyright} {ital 1997} {ital The American Physical Society}
